Forecast: Import of Footwear with Outer Soles and Uppers of Leather to Brazil

The forecasted import of footwear with outer soles and uppers of leather to Brazil is set to rise steadily from $9.92 million in 2024 to $10.82 million in 2028. Over the past two years (2023-2024), we note a year-on-year increase. An expected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) over the next five years is suggested by the projected increase in value.

  • Year-over-year growth from 2024 to 2025 is approximately 2.34%.
  • Year-over-year growth from 2025 to 2026 is approximately 2.23%.
  • Year-over-year growth from 2026 to 2027 is approximately 2.15%.
  • Year-over-year growth from 2027 to 2028 is approximately 2.06%.
  • The 5-year CAGR for 2024-2028 is around 2.15%.

Future trends to watch include potential impacts of international trade policies, shifts in consumer preferences towards sustainable materials, and economic factors influencing purchasing power in Brazil. These elements may significantly affect import volumes and values in the footwear sector.
